While i was Exploring - i came across theis file name - path:
C:\Documents and Settings\Samantha\Local Settings\Application
Data\Identities.
It expands futher, about 12 numerical folders. referecing microsoft &
outlook and some mail or newsgroup related files.
Can i delete?
Just want to clean up some junk files and never saw these before...

example: C:\Documents and Settings\MYNAMEXXX\Local Settings\Application
Data\Identities\{F4B73CE8-E580-4046-BAE7-99084B83AF01}\Microsoft\Outlook
Express

Now agian,theres about 12 of these files, look the same but different
contents.


My default email is Outlook 2002,, not Outlook express, but another user
logs on to outlook express to get to the newsgroups, or a spare email
account.
Also, how do i create a shortcut on my desktop to access the newsgroups, so
one does not have to open outlook express?

For every OE user open OE and go to Tools | Options | Maintenance | Store
Folder and write down the complete path.
If you make sure you do not delete those paths you can delete all of the
other identities.

OE is a better way to access newsgroups that IE and Outlook uses OE for the
purpose. In Outlook Express go to Tools | Accounts | Add (or New) | News.
Set up an account for this news server:

msnews.microsoft.com

The server is free and does not require you to logon. This news server
carries over 2200 newsgroups related to Microsoft products and keeps
messages at least 30 days.
